Replacing the battery in a Rave 2013 key fob is a simple process that can be completed in a few minutes. A key fob is a small, wireless device that allows you to lock and unlock your car, as well as open the trunk and panic alarm. The battery in a key fob typically lasts for several years, but it will eventually need to be replaced.

There are a few reasons why you might need to replace the battery in your Rave 2013 key fob. One reason is if the fob is no longer working properly. If you are having trouble locking or unlocking your car, or if the panic alarm is going off for no reason, it is possible that the battery is dead. Another reason to replace the battery is if the fob is starting to show signs of wear and tear. If the fob is cracked or damaged, it may be more susceptible to water damage or other problems. Replacing the battery will help to ensure that your key fob continues to work properly.

The strut mount, also known as the upper strut mount or top mount, is a crucial component of a vehicle’s suspension system. It plays a vital role in isolating road noise and vibrations, ensuring a comfortable ride for passengers. Additionally, the strut mount provides structural support for the strut assembly, which is responsible for maintaining the vehicle’s stability and handling.

Replacing a strut mount can become necessary over time due to wear and tear, especially in vehicles that are frequently driven on rough roads. A faulty strut mount can lead to a variety of issues, including excessive noise, vibrations, and compromised handling. In severe cases, a damaged strut mount can even cause premature tire wear and affect the vehicle’s alignment.
